Even if your roofing website is the most beautiful in the world, with excellent pictures, complete service pages, and positive reviews, it may as well be invisible if Google cannot properly read it. This is where technical SEO comes into play, and two of its key components are XML sitemap and robots.txt for roofing websites.
Consider them as the traffic cop and map for your website. The robots.txt file tells search engines where they can and cannot go, and the sitemap shows them where everything is. When combined, they subtly increase the web visibility of your roofing company.
This little solution could make all the difference if you’ve been putting a lot of effort into your blogs, keywords, and social media accounts but aren’t ranking. Let’s have a look at how these tools work.
The Importance Of Technical SEO For Roofers
Writing blog entries and cramming keywords onto service pages aren’t the only aspects of roofing SEO. Making your website easy for Google to crawl and to understand is partly about structure.
Bots, also known as crawlers, are used by search engines to assess your website. They can overlook important information if they are unable to browse it correctly. XML sitemap and robots.txt for roofing websites help in directing those crawlers so that each blog post, picture gallery, and roof repair page is noticed.
For roofing contractors, this entails appearing when homeowners look up phrases like “roof replacement in Jupiter, FL” or “tile roof repair near me.”
What Is An XML Sitemap?
Your website’s digital blueprint is an XML sitemap. It provides a Google-friendly list of your primary pages, including contact information, blogs, services, and even location-based landing pages.
The sitemap makes sure nothing is missed when Google scans your website. Roofing contractors who frequently alter their service areas or add new blogs will find this extremely helpful.
When you post a new article about “Preparing Your Roof for Hurricane Season,” for instance, your sitemap instantly alerts Google to the existence of a new, significant page, which speeds up its appearance in search results.
To put it briefly, the XML sitemap and robots.txt for roofing websites work together as a tag team: the sitemap invites Google in and highlights the key aspects.
The Need For A Sitemap On Roofing Websites
Home, about, services, testimonials, and blog pages are among the main parts found on the majority of roofing websites. Google might not detect them all without a sitemap, particularly if your website is fresh or contains deep page links.
This is how a sitemap is useful:
- Increase visibility by making sure all important pages are located and indexed.
- Speed up updates by alerting Google when you make changes to your website or publish new content.
- Boosts local SEO by helping to accelerate the ranking of city-specific and service area pages.
A sitemap ensures that each of those local landing pages receives the attention it needs if your roofing website spans many Florida municipalities or counties.
What Is A robots.txt File?
The robots.txt file is your guidebook if the sitemap is your invitation. Search engines are informed of where they may and cannot go.
Certain elements of your website, such as thank-you forms, admin pages, and login sections, shouldn’t show up in Google search results. The robots.txt file keeps crawlers focused on your important material and prevents them from wasting time there.
This implies that when it comes to roofing SEO, Google spends more time indexing your blogs, photo galleries, and service pages rather than backend pages that provide no value to clients. Robots.txt for roofing websites and a well-structured XML sitemap complement each other to improve the effectiveness and searchability of your website.
How They Work Together: XML Sitemap And robots.txt For Roofing Websites
Consider your website to be a home. Your sitemap is a floor plan that shows all of your rooms to visitors. The robots.txt file is the sign on each door — “Enter here” or “Do not enter.”
When combined, they help search engines in comprehending the structure of your website, locating important information more quickly, and avoiding crawling irrelevant areas. This combination guarantees that the best material from your roofing company is seen first and speeds up indexing.
Without these tools, Google can miss your most recent blog post or crawl pointless pages, which would be a waste of effort and negatively impact your SEO performance.
Setting Up An XML Sitemap
The good news? Coding knowledge is not required. Plugins like Yoast SEO, Rank Math, or All in One SEO can generate your sitemap automatically if your roofing website is hosted on WordPress.
Once created, it often appears as follows:
https://www.yourroofingcompany.com/sitemap.xml
After that, you may upload it straight to Google Search Console. Every time you make changes to your website, Google automatically analyzes your sitemap to make sure new pages are indexed promptly.
Make sure your sitemap has the service area pages for any roofing firms that are growing into neighboring cities or towns. For roofing websites to succeed, local relevance is a key component of the robots.txt and XML sitemap.
Setting Up A Robots.txt File
Located at the root of your website, the robots.txt file often looks like this:
https://www.yourroofingcompany.com/robots.txt
Lines like these might be included in a simple version:
- User-agent: *
- Disallow: /wp-admin/
- Allow: /wp-content/uploads/
- Sitemap: https://www.yourroofingcompany.com/sitemap.xml
Here’s what’s happening:
- It permits your website to be crawled by all search engines.
- It prevents access to your admin area.
- It has a direct link to your sitemap for improved organization.
This simple configuration guarantees that your robots.txt and XML sitemap for roofing websites are in sync, providing search engines with guidance and command.
Common Mistakes To Avoid
Your SEO may suffer from even minor mistakes in these files. Here are some things to be aware of:
- Accidentally blocking your entire site in robots.txt.
- The robots.txt file does not contain your sitemap URL.
- Making use of old URLs or several sitemap versions.
- Adding new pages to your sitemap without updating it.
Ask your site developer or SEO expert to verify your setup if you’re not sure. Making a single error here could keep potential customers from learning about your roofing company.
Why It’s Worth The Effort
You may be asking yourself, “Do I really need this? I already have blog entries and keywords. Absolutely. If Google is unaware of the existence of the content, even the best content will not perform well.
Properly setting up XML sitemap and robots.txt for roofing websites allows search engines to prioritize your most valuable roofing information, avoid scanning irrelevant areas, and index your pages more quickly.
It’s one of those unseen upgrades that subtly strengthen your whole SEO plan without needing ongoing care.
Conclusion
In the very competitive roofing industry, visibility is crucial. The majority of contractors concentrate on keywords and advertisements, but the true magic frequently occurs in the background, in the way your website interacts with Google.
You may give search engines the road map they need to promote your company to more local homeowners by taking a few minutes to set up your XML sitemap and robots.txt for roofing websites. A minor technical change can result in significant profits down the road.
Make sure your website is not just attractive, but also optimized for visibility, regardless of whether you are managing a local roofing company in Jupiter, Palm Beach, or somewhere in between. Customers will find you more quickly if Google can comprehend your website.